Shadow Stalker Blueprint Drop Chance: 50.00%
  Scimitar Engines Blueprint Rare (2.01%)
  Broken War Blueprint Rare (5.53%)
  Dread Blueprint Very Common (75.88%)
  Despair Blueprint Rare (5.53%)
  Hate Blueprint Rare (5.53%)
  War Blueprint Rare (5.53%)

when you have a 75% chance to get the dread... you're gonna get the dread a lot

EDIT: also there's the 50% chance for any BP to drop at all so...

Finally got a different result. I was in a pub fissure hunt when another player got the Stalker attack. We only received a mod for downing him. Guess the 37.94 % over-all chance of getting the dreaded Dread finally broke!

Btw, for the other weapons BP, the chances are 2.765 % and 1.005 % for the Scimitar Engines BP when you take the 50 % chances of Stalker dropping a BP into account.
